Newtown (Ipswich) is a suburb in Ipswich, QLD 4305, about 29km from Brisbane CBD. Recent property sales in Newtown (Ipswich) are too limited to report a reliable median price. The suburb has no schools recorded, a transport score of 76/100, and is about 43km inland. Newtown (Ipswich) has an overall score of 76/100, based on transport, liveability and education, plus a separate residential safety score of 78/100.
